unknown device

i have several proliant dl360's and 380's all with the same device manager issue: unknown device, on pci standard isa bridge. is there a way to find out what this item is? i had other unknown devices i fixed installing all the driver sftwr from the download site. nothing from there got this one. thanx in advance.

Re: unknown device

What generation are these servers? Have you installed the Proliant Support Pack on these servers?

Re: unknown device

On the G5's this device may be the ILO. I assume this is Windows 2003 x86. Here is the link to the PSP:
